With right-to-use contracts, a purchaser deserves to utilize the home in accordance with the agreement, but at some time the contract ends and all rights revert to the homeowner. Thus, a right-to-use agreement grants the right to utilize the resort for a specific number of years. In lots of nations there are extreme limitations on foreign residential or commercial property ownership; thus, this is a typical approach for developing resorts in nations such as Mexico. Some dissatisfied timeshare owners may come across a plan where they're cold-called and used a "purchaser" for their timeshare, normally for an inflated rate over the cost they originally paid.

com. Extremely typically the business on the other end of the phone will collect hundreds or perhaps countless dollars in so-called "deed transfer" or "marketing" costs but then never finish the "sale," stated Micaleff. "They assure you to stop the bleeding, however those are all frauds," he stated - how do you sell your timeshare. The Federal Trade Commission, together with states like Florida, in the last few years have actually punished timeshare resale scams and the FTC provides standards on how not to be taken in when you desire to unload your timeshare.

Chains like Marriott, Wyndham, Starwood, Disney, Hilton, and Diamond all have huge portfolios of resorts to select from, but you generally desire to concentrate on the bulk of your holiday wants! How lots of individuals do you normally take a trip with? Do you require 2 and even 3 bedroom units for your vacations due to a big household or several adult couples? Finding resorts that have big timeshare units offered in several locations will narrow down your search considerably, although it is more and more typical to see 3 bed room systems (that are really a combination of a 2bedroom unit connected to a separate 1bedroom unit called a lockout or lockoff).
